Springs for F30 335i M Sport RWD

Hey all,

Anyone with a RWD M Sport 335i have lowering springs installed? I was wondering if bump stops are needed for the RWD M Sport cars with sport suspension. I know for AWD cars, bump stops are highly recommended with springs, but since RWD have sport suspension, was wondering if they're still needed.

Would appreciate the responses. Thanks in advance!

From what i've read a bit it seems that Dinan has a bump stop kit which they sell in adition to their springs, but its not mandatory to have.

Researching springs right now as well, and AC Schnitzer and Dinan seem to be the better picks over the H&R.
